运维进阶:如何提高故障排查效率?
在信息化时代,运维工作已经成为企业稳定运行的关键。然而,随着系统复杂度的不断提升,故障排查的难度也在逐渐增加。如何提高故障排查效率,成为运维人员亟待解决的问题。本文将从以下几个方面探讨如何提高故障排查效率。
一、建立完善的监控体系
1. 监控的重要性
在故障发生之前,及时发现并处理潜在问题,是提高故障排查效率的关键。一个完善的监控体系可以帮助运维人员实时掌握系统运行状态,及时发现异常情况。
2. 监控体系构建
(1)监控对象选择:根据业务需求,确定需要监控的对象,如服务器、网络设备、数据库、应用系统等。
(2)监控指标设置:针对不同监控对象,设置相应的监控指标,如CPU利用率、内存使用率、磁盘空间、网络流量等。
(3)报警机制:当监控指标超过预设阈值时,系统自动发出报警,通知运维人员及时处理。
二、提高故障定位能力
1. 故障定位的重要性
快速定位故障是提高故障排查效率的关键。只有准确找到故障源头,才能有针对性地解决问题。
2. 故障定位方法
(1)日志分析:通过分析系统日志,查找故障发生前后的异常信息。
(2)性能分析:利用性能分析工具,对系统运行状态进行实时监控,发现性能瓶颈。
(3)网络诊断:使用网络诊断工具,排查网络故障。
三、优化故障处理流程
1. 故障处理流程的重要性
一个高效的故障处理流程可以确保故障得到及时、准确地解决。
2. 故障处理流程优化
(1)建立故障处理规范:明确故障处理流程,包括故障上报、确认、分析、解决、总结等环节。
(2)建立故障处理团队:成立专业的故障处理团队,负责处理各类故障。
(3)定期进行故障演练:通过模拟故障,提高团队应对故障的能力。
四、加强运维团队建设
1. 团队成员技能提升
(1)加强培训:定期组织团队成员参加培训,提升专业技能。
(2)鼓励自学:鼓励团队成员自学新技术、新工具,提高自身能力。
2. 团队协作
(1)明确分工:根据团队成员的特长,明确分工,提高工作效率。
(2)加强沟通:保持团队成员之间的沟通,及时传递信息,协同解决问题。
五、案例分析
案例一:某企业服务器频繁宕机
某企业服务器频繁宕机,导致业务中断。通过监控发现,服务器CPU利用率过高,内存使用率接近100%。经分析,发现是由于业务高峰期,服务器资源不足导致的。通过增加服务器资源,优化业务部署,成功解决了故障。
案例二:某企业数据库连接异常
某企业数据库连接异常,导致业务无法正常访问。通过监控发现,数据库连接数超过阈值。经分析,发现是由于业务系统并发量过高导致的。通过优化业务系统,调整数据库连接策略,成功解决了故障。
总结
提高故障排查效率,需要从多个方面入手。通过建立完善的监控体系、提高故障定位能力、优化故障处理流程、加强运维团队建设等措施,可以有效提高故障排查效率,确保企业稳定运行。
猜你喜欢:禾蛙发单